HCLTech Expands Portfolio with HPE's Telecom Solutions Acquisition

Published: 2026-08-05 01:31:41 丨 Views: 29

HCLTech has officially acquired Hewlett Packard Enterprise's (HPE) telecom solutions unit, enhancing its capabilities in the growing telecom sector and emphasizing its commitment to innovation in Southeast Asia.

Introduction

In a strategic move that underscores its commitment to innovation and market expansion, HCLTech has successfully completed the acquisition of Hewlett Packard Enterprise's (HPE) telecom solutions business. This significant development, finalized in October 2023, positions HCLTech to enhance its service offerings and strengthen its presence in the rapidly evolving telecommunications sector, especially in Southeast Asia.

The Rationale Behind the Acquisition

The decision to acquire HPE's telecom solutions division aligns with HCLTech's broader objectives of innovation and market expansion. With the telecom market in Southeast Asia experiencing unprecedented growth, driven by increased demand for digital services, this acquisition stands as a testament to HCLTech’s commitment to seizing emerging opportunities.

Market Growth and Demand

According to industry forecasts, the Southeast Asian telecommunications market is projected to grow significantly over the next few years. Factors contributing to this growth include a surge in mobile data usage, the expansion of 5G networks, and a growing demand for cloud-based solutions. HCLTech's acquisition is strategically timed to capitalize on this trend, allowing it to offer enhanced solutions tailored to the region's unique needs.
